Meaning and Origin

Thandi, a name of African origin, is derived from the Xhosa term "-thânda," which means "to love" or "loving one." The name Thandiwe, from which Thandi is a shortened form, further emphasizes this concept of love, literally translating to "I give love." Its origins are steeped in the rich cultural tapestry of South Africa, where it symbolizes affection, warmth, and the importance of human connection. It is a name that carries a legacy of love and compassion, making it a truly meaningful choice for parents seeking a name that embodies these values.

Pronunciation and Spelling

The name Thandi is pronounced "THAN-dee," with the emphasis on the first syllable. Its straightforward spelling and pronunciation make it easy to remember and pronounce, minimizing the chances of mispronunciation. The name’s simple structure and clear sounds contribute to its elegance and timelessness.

Variation and Similar Names

Thandi's variations include:

  • Thandie: A more common spelling of the name, popularized by actress Thandie Newton.
  • Thandy: A slightly more informal variation, emphasizing the name's soft, melodic sound.

Similar-sounding names include:

  • Thandiwe: The longer form of the name, meaning "I give love."
  • Shandi: A name with a similar sound and feel, but different origin.
